Summary: A Simplified Relativistic Configuration Interaction (SRCI) method
is developed to study the Dielectronic Recombination (DR) processes.
This provides an efficient method to check the validity of
extrapolation based on $n^{-3}$ scaling law. As an example, we
studied the DR processes for Li-like argon, and the results are
compared with recent experimental measurements at the ion storage
ring CRYRING.
